185 75 r15 to 205 70 r15 possible?
The 185 75 series will have a taller sidewall than the 70 series but the 205 will have a wider tread and be a bigger tire overall. Stand them side by side to see their height difference then check and see if one will rub anywhere up front with your wheels turned in each directions. If you have adequate clearance, I see no problem other than your speedometer will register a slightly slower speed when using the larger tires.

How do you replace the fuel pump in 1992 2wd Subaru Legacy Wagon
- Relieve the fuel system pressure.
- Disconnect the negative battery cable.
- Remove the rear exhaust pipe and muffler assembly.
- On All Wheel Drive (AWD) vehicles, remove the rear differential assembly and the rear crossmember. You do not have AWD so this step is not for you
- Remove the fuel filler cap and drain the fuel into a suitable container.
- Remove the fuel filler pipe protector.
- Raise and support the vehicle safely on jackstands.
- Remove the fuel filler, air vent and delivery hoses.
- On AWD vehicles, disconnect the air breather hoses and evaporation hose from the pipes.
- Support the fuel tank with a floor jack or equivalent lifting device.
- Loosen the attaching bolts and lower the fuel tank slightly.
- Disconnect the fuel pump harness
